# /// script # requires-python = ">=3.12" # dependencies = ["numpy"] # # [tool.orcaslicer.plugin] # name = "Orca Host Inspector Panel" # description = "An interactive panel that browses the whole orca.host read-only API and demos every orca.host.ui facility." # author = "OrcaSlicer" # version = "2.0.0" # /// """Orca Host Inspector — the worked sample for `orca.host` and `orca.host.ui`. Run it from the Plugins dialog. It opens a NON-MODAL window (OrcaSlicer stays usable) with a sidebar of sections, each exercising one part of the API: Overview plater state, scene statistics, current printer/process/filaments Presets every PresetCollection, preset flags, any preset's full config Config the complete merged full_config as a searchable table Model Model -> Object -> Volume/Instance tree with lazy mesh geometry Assembly objects grouped by module_name, per-instance assemble transforms UI Toolkit live demos of message/show_dialog/create_window/ProgressDialog The page and the plugin talk JSON through the injected `window.orca` bridge: page --orca.postMessage({command:'fetch', section})--> plugin.on_message() page --orca.postMessage({command:'mesh', object, volume})--> " page --orca.postMessage({command:'ui', action, ...})--> " plugin --win.post({command:'section'|'mesh'|..., ok, data})--> page (orca.onMessage) Everything is fetched lazily: a section is built only when it is first shown, and heavy mesh geometry (zero-copy numpy arrays, world-space math, the little point-cloud previews) only when you ask for it. "Refresh" drops the cache and refetches the visible section. Style rules the page follows (see the plugin docs): - no hardcoded colors — only the host-injected --orca-* theme variables, so the panel matches light and dark mode automatically; - self-contained HTML (inline CSS/JS, no external resources); - on_message runs on the UI thread, so long work (the progress demos) is offloaded to a thread and results are pushed back with win.post(). numpy is declared as a dependency for the mesh arrays and 4x4 matrices; every numpy-dependent feature degrades gracefully if it is missing. The assembly transforms need bindings added in July 2026 — on older builds the panel shows what is missing instead of failing.
